x86/Kconfig: move and modify CONFIG_I8K
In Kconfig, inside the "Processor type and features" menu, there is the CONFIG_I8K option: "Dell i8k legacy laptop support". This is very confusing - enabling CONFIG_I8K is not required for the kernel to support old Dell laptops. This option is specific to the dell-smm-hwmon driver, which mostly exports some hardware monitoring information and allows the user to change fan speed. This option is misplaced, so move CONFIG_I8K to drivers/hwmon/Kconfig, where it belongs. Also, modify the dependency order - change select SENSORS_DELL_SMM to depends on SENSORS_DELL_SMM as it is just a configuration option of dell-smm-hwmon. This includes changing the option type from tristate to bool. It was tristate because it could select CONFIG_SENSORS_DELL_SMM=m . When running "make oldconfig" on configurations with CONFIG_SENSORS_DELL_SMM enabled , this change will result in an additional question (which could be printed several times during bisecting). I think that tidying up the configuration is worth it, though. Next patch tweaks the description of CONFIG_I8K. +config I8K
+ bool "Dell i8k legacy laptop support"
+ depends on SENSORS_DELL_SMM
+ depends on PROC_FS
+ help
+ This option enables legacy /proc/i8k userspace interface in hwmon
+ dell-smm-hwmon driver. Character file /proc/i8k reports bios version,
+ temperature and allows controlling fan speeds of Dell laptops via
+ System Management Mode. For old Dell laptops (like Dell Inspiron 8000)
+ it reports also power and hotkey status. For fan speed control is
+ needed userspace package i8kutils.
+
+ Say Y if you intend to run this kernel on old Dell laptops or want to
+ use userspace package i8kutils.
+ Say N otherwise.
